Open FMRTE → Settings. After changing a preference, select Save Changes while the Settings tab is active.

Search and tab behavior

Under General → Appearance:

SettingEffect
Open a new tab for each searchNew result tab when on; reuse the latest one when off
Double-clicking a search result automatically switches to the new tabShow the opened record immediately when on
Reload Screen Info when Switcing tabs (slower)Request a reload when switching pages; exact scope still needs confirmation
Reload transfers when opening future transfersRead fresh transfer data when opening that view

General settings for search tabs, appearance and units

For browsing many players, turn off automatic tab switching so you can stay in the results list.

Settings won't save

Keep Settings selected, choose Save Changes, then reopen the page. Saving after switching to a player saves that player's page instead.

Choose columns and their order

Choose which details appear in FMRTE's lists, including search results, club and national-team lists, the Freezer, retirements and future transfers. Each list has its own column layout.

  1. Open FMRTE → Settings → Columns.
  2. Choose Page Type and the list you want to change, such as Search results → Players.
  3. Tick a field in Available Items to add it.
  4. Use the arrows in Displayed Columns and Order to move a column.
  5. Clear a column's checkbox or select it and use to remove it.
  6. Select Save Changes while Settings is active.
  7. Reopen the list to see the columns.

Columns settings with Unique Id added to the displayed list

These settings change FMRTE's lists. They do not change Football Manager's screens or your saved Advanced Search criteria.

Reset a column layout

Reset to default restores the selected layout. Reset all to default restores every layout.

Columns disappear, sorting is wrong, or the list jumps

Check that you saved the settings for the list you are using. If the problem continues, report the affected list, column, sort direction and the action that caused it. Which sort, width and scroll settings persist still needs verification.

Display preferences and units

SettingControls
Theme / ModeColours and light, dark or system appearance
LanguageInterface labels
CurrencyDisplay currency; underlying finances stay the same
Short DistanceMeasurement units
WagesWeekly, monthly or annual display
Don't Change Title bar ColorsA consistent title-bar colour

Player profile settings

Under Players Profile Settings:

SettingEffect
Highlight best Role/Duty automaticallySelects the player's best-rated role and duty when you open Information.
Apply presets to highlighted attributes onlyLimits compatible attribute presets and group + / − adjustments to the highlighted attributes.

Players Profile Settings with automatic role highlighting and highlighted-only presets

Choose the highlights with the role selector on Information. Freezer, Import/Export and Wonder Kid Generator have their own settings pages.

Keyboard shortcuts

ActionWindows/LinuxmacOS
Save current tabCtrl+SCmd+S
Reload current pageCtrl+RCmd+R
Advanced SearchCtrl+FCmd+F
Mass EditCtrl+MCmd+M
Close current tabCtrl+WCmd+W
Close other tabsCtrl+Alt+WCmd+Option+W
Close tabs to the rightCtrl+Shift+Alt+WCmd+Shift+Option+W

Save Changes saves the current FMRTE tab. Save in Football Manager to keep those edits in the save file.

Advanced

  • Use the stable Release Channel for everyday editing.
  • Enable Debug Mode when support requests logs.
  • Enable Experimental Features only for a tool that needs it.
  • Open Log folder → Open opens FMRTE's user-data folder, including Presets.
  • Restore Default Settings resets preferences, not game edits.
